I'm thinking of upgrading to the Iphone 3GS and was wondering what software there is to be able to convert and watch films on it? And do they play well?
--
Posted: 2009-11-04 10:02:21
Edit : Quote

whentheleveebreaks Posts: 390

os x or windows.

On OS X ive been using VisualHub for a few years now, they've stopped developing the software now but tbh all the newer ones dont come close to it.

Not sure about windows though.
--
Posted: 2009-11-04 10:19:23
Edit : Quote

masseur Posts: > 500

quicktime can convert quite a bit for the iPhone but I use DVD Catalyst because its sofwtare I've had since the WM days and they're still updating it for new devices and it does a pretty good job too
--
Posted: 2009-11-04 10:22:45
Edit : Quote

anonymuser Posts: > 500

I used DVD Catalyst on the PC, it's a nice and easy (and free) solution.

Now I've got a Mac, I've been experimenting with Handbrake (also free) and intend to use that, although to be honest I haven't gotten around to using it in anger yet.
